Yesterday, we packaged and shipped the ultrasonic welding horn to our customer. His product application is PVC meter box cover ultrasonic welding. We designed the ultrasonic welding horn suitable for the 15kHz 4200W ultrasonic plastic welding machine. Previously, two ultrasonic welding horns were designed to weld this meter box cover, and two sets of ultrasonic welding equipment were required, which was very costly. After optimisation by our professional mold designer, we only needed to design one set of this large round welding horn, design and process a convex slot for the welding horn to match the contact surface of the meter box, and finally the test welding results were very well.

Understanding Ultrasonic Welding Technology
Ultrasonic welding utilizes high-frequency vibrations to create heat and pressure, which in turn melts and fuses materials together. This process is commonly used for joining plastics, fabrics, and metals without the need for additional adhesive or fasteners. The result is a strong, seamless bond that is resistant to wear, tear, and environmental factors.
Factors to Consider When Choosing an Ultrasonic Welder
1. Material Compatibility
Different ultrasonic welders are designed to work with specific materials. It is important to consider the types of materials you will be working with and ensure that the welder you choose is compatible with those materials. Whether you are working with plastics, metals, or other materials, it is crucial to select a welder that can effectively bond the materials you use in your production processes.
2. Production Volume
The production volume of your facility will also play a significant role in determining the right ultrasonic welder for your needs. If you have high production demands, you will need a welder that can operate efficiently and consistently at high speeds. Conversely, if your production volume is lower, you may be able to opt for a smaller, more cost-effective welder that can still meet your production requirements.
3. Precision and Control
Depending on the intricacy of your production needs, you may require a welder that offers precise control and customization options. Some ultrasonic welders are equipped with advanced controls that allow for fine-tuning of welding parameters, such as amplitude, force, and duration. This level of precision can be crucial for achieving optimal bond strength and quality in your finished products.
4. Support and Service
When investing in an ultrasonic welder, it is important to consider the level of support and service provided by the manufacturer. Look for a reputable company with a proven track record of customer support, training, and maintenance services. This will ensure that you have access to assistance and resources to keep your welder operating at its best.
5. Cost and Return on Investment
Lastly, it is essential to consider the cost of the ultrasonic welder and its potential return on investment for your production processes. While it may be tempting to opt for the least expensive option, it is crucial to weigh the upfront cost against the long-term benefits and savings that a high-quality welder can provide. Consider factors such as energy efficiency, maintenance requirements, and the potential for increased production capabilities when determining the overall value of the welder for your facility.

Benefits of Ultrasonic Welding Equipment
Ultrasonic welding offers numerous benefits, making it an attractive choice for various industries. Some of the key advantages of using ultrasonic welding equipment include:
- Fast and efficient process
- Strong and reliable welds
- No need for additional adhesives, solvents, or fasteners
- Produces clean and precise welds
- Suitable for a wide range of thermoplastic materials
- Environmentally friendly process
Applications of Ultrasonic Welding Equipment
Ultrasonic welding equipment is used in a variety of industries for different applications. Some common uses of ultrasonic welding equipment include:
- Automotive industry for assembling components such as dashboards, door panels, and headlights
- Electronics industry for bonding wires, connectors, and sensors
- Medical industry for producing medical devices and equipment
- Packaging industry for sealing and cutting plastic films and containers
- Consumer goods industry for manufacturing toys, appliances, and household products
Key Features to Consider
When shopping for ultrasonic welding equipment, there are several key features to consider to ensure you are getting the right machine for your needs. Some of the essential features to look for include:
- Power output: Choose a machine with the appropriate power output for the materials and applications you will be working with.
- Frequency: Different materials require different frequencies for optimal welding results. Make sure the machine offers a suitable frequency range.
- Welding horn: Look for a machine with a high-quality welding horn that is designed for durability and precision.
- Control system: Consider the control system and user interface to ensure ease of operation and customization options.
- Safety features: Check for safety features such as emergency stop buttons, overload protection, and interlocking systems to protect operators and the equipment.
